Hi, the short answer is yes, and I'd say it's even more important than before, but the way to do it has changed a lot, in 2026, your internal linking structure is still a very strong factor because it's like the skeleton of your site, it tells google which pages are important and how they relate to each other, but listen up, not just any link will do anymore, google has become much smarter and now understands the context surrounding the link, not just the link text itself.
What's working today is using contextual internal links that make sense within the natural flow of the content, if you're talking about a topic and mention another related article, that link is worth its weight in gold, what's not as effective anymore is putting links in the footer or sidebar because google sees them as less relevant than those within the body of the text.
